With great respect...

That Bama defense was one of the best we ever had, and succumbed to being warn down by almost 100 plays. That D brutalized Clemson for much of the game, until fatigue set in

The entire scenario was driven by an offense that continuously suffered three and outs. And that offense was not balanced.

I'm not criticizing Jalen. But Jalen was not an effective passer in the last third of the season. And against the best team we played, we needed more. Against a great Clemson team, we needed a more effective passer to win.

If Jalen passes tonight like last year, and if, as I suspect, FSU is much improved and our D not so overwhelming, we will lose. That is the key to this game. If we have learned anything about college football in the last five years, it is that sometimes you must be able to score, and score a lot. And you CANNOT continually give the ball back to great teams.

And I might add that I think Jalen comes through big time and did wonders for a freshman last year.
